I'm doing a Trigger Procedure in pl/pgSQL.  It makes some kind of auditing.

I think that it's working alright except for the next line:

EXECUTE 'INSERT INTO ' || quote_ident(somedynamictablename) || ' SELECT new.*';

PostgreSQL keeps telling me: "ERROR: NEW used in query that is not in a rule".  I think that this NEW problem is because of the scope of the EXECUTE statement (outside the scope of the trigger), so it doesn't recognize the NEW record.

Maybe I could fix it concatenating column names and the 'new' values but I want to do my trigger as flexible as possible (I have several tables to audit).

Somebody has any suggestion?
